Output 89e8bae3ccc6bede5783913536b6711d8e64c31603885ec53ae73c4b292ac6a3:64

value
51150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6e3a011bea1667c7cecb2ba3a7054a08be0088 OP_EQUAL
address
3MhFxEPRRbdr96irn7jhsBGt9j6BUqPdn9
transaction
89e8bae3ccc6bede5783913536b6711d8e64c31603885ec53ae73c4b292ac6a3
spent
true